发明名称 Control assembly for folding/unfolding and adjusting an inclination angle of slats of a universal venetian blind
摘要 A control assembly includes a control box mounted to a rail on a top of a Venetian blind. A longitudinal shaft is mounted in a box body of the control box and is rotatable along a longitudinal axis. An actuation string is wound around a friction wheel on the longitudinal shaft and can be operated to adjust an inclination angle of slats of the Venetian blind. A transverse shaft is mounted in the box body and extends perpendicularly to the longitudinal shaft. A direction-changing gear unit is mounted between the longitudinal shaft and the transverse shaft. The transverse shaft includes two string winding grooves each having increasing depths from two sides thereof towards a center thereof. The box body includes a bottom having a central string hole between two side string holes. The central string hole is divided by a transverse support and a longitudinal support.

主权项 1. A control assembly for folding/unfolding slats of a universal Venetian blind and for adjusting an inclination angle of the slats of the universal Venetian blind, with the control assembly comprising: a control box adapted to be mounted to a rail on a top of a Venetian blind including a plurality of slats, with the control box including a box body and a cover mounted to the box body, and with the box body including a bottom having two side string holes spaced from each other; a longitudinal shaft mounted in the box body, with the longitudinal shaft rotatable along a longitudinal axis, with a friction wheel mounted to an end of the longitudinal shaft, with an actuation string adapted to be wound around the friction wheel, and with the actuation string operable to adjust an inclination angle of the plurality of slats of the Venetian blind; and a transverse shaft mounted in the box body and extending perpendicularly to the longitudinal shaft, with a direction-changing gear unit mounted between the longitudinal shaft and the transverse shaft, with the transverse shaft including a first string winding groove and a second string winding groove respectively adjacent to two ends of the transverse shaft, with the first string winding groove having increasing depths from two sides of the first string winding groove towards a center of the first string winding groove, and with the second string winding groove having increasing depths from two sides of the second winding groove towards a center of the second string winding groove, with the bottom of the box body further including a central string hole between the two side string holes, with the box body further including a transverse support extending in a transverse direction perpendicular to the longitudinal axis and a longitudinal support extending along an axis parallel to and spaced from the longitudinal axis, with the central string hole divided by the transverse support and the longitudinal support into a first section and a second section, with the first section and the second section being distant to the first and second string winding grooves, with the first section and the first string winding groove located on a side of the longitudinal axis, and with the second section and the second string winding groove located on another side of the longitudinal axis, wherein if a pull string is used with the control assembly, the pull string extends from the second section to the first string winding groove or extends from the first section to the second string winding groove, wherein a first imaginary line passes through a connection between the transverse support and the longitudinal support in the first section and a lowest point in the second string winding groove, a second imaginary line passes through the lowest point in the second string winding groove and extends parallel to the longitudinal axis, and an angle between the first and second imaginary lines is larger than zero, and wherein a third imaginary line passes through a connection between the transverse support and the longitudinal support in the second section and a lowest point in the first string winding section, a fourth imaginary line passes through the lowest point in the first string winding groove and extends parallel to the longitudinal axis, and an angle between the third and fourth imaginary lines is larger than zero.
